[SPARK-3854][BUILD] Scala style: require spaces before `{`.
## What changes were proposed in this pull request? Since the opening curly brace, '{', has many usages as discussed in [SPARK-3854](https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/SPARK-3854), this PR adds a ScalaStyle rule to prevent '){' pattern for the following majority pattern and fixes the code accordingly. If we enforce this in ScalaStyle from now, it will improve the Scala code quality and reduce review time. ``` // Correct: if (true) { println("Wow!") } // Incorrect: if (true){ println("Wow!") } ``` IntelliJ also shows new warnings based on this. ## How was this patch tested? Pass the Jenkins ScalaStyle test. Author: Dongjoon Hyun <dongjoon@apache.org> Closes #11637 from dongjoon-hyun/SPARK-3854.
